Vintage United today. Didn't play well but won and was entertaining at the same time.

Huddersfield were very well organised and difficult to break down. We looked knackered in the second half, which is probably attributed to our new pressing game and will take some time to adjust to. A few players had an off day but Pogba, Matic and Lindelöf were great.

Would watch again 7/10.
